About Robert S. McLeod

Robert S. McLeod is a scholar working on Building and Construction, Environmental Engineering, Health, Toxicology and Mutagenesis, Pulmonary and Respiratory Medicine and Civil and Structural Engineering, having authored 32 papers that have together received 768 indexed citations. Recurring topics across this work include Building Energy and Comfort Optimization (22 papers), Urban Heat Island Mitigation (11 papers), Climate Change and Health Impacts (11 papers), Wind and Air Flow Studies (7 papers), Infection Control and Ventilation (5 papers), Sustainable Building Design and Assessment (5 papers), Air Quality and Health Impacts (4 papers) and Environmental Impact and Sustainability (1 paper). The work is most often cited by research in Building and Construction (611 citations), Environmental Engineering (378 citations), Health, Toxicology and Mutagenesis (204 citations), Geology (35 citations) and Speech and Hearing (39 citations). Robert S. McLeod has collaborated with scholars based in United Kingdom, Austria and Germany. Frequent co-authors include Christina J. Hopfe, Alan Kwan, Kevin J. Lomas, Yacine Rezgui, Chris I. Goodier, Anna Mavrogianni, Ralph Evins, Christian Schwarzbauer, Dahlia Salman and Raúl Castaño-Rosa. Their work appears in journals such as Building and Environment, Applied Energy, Energy and Buildings, Journal of Building Performance Simulation and Indoor Air.
